  • The wide beach at Littlestone is largely shingle above the shoreline with wooden groynes disappearing into the sea. However, when the tide goes out a vast expanse of rippled sand is revealed.

    To the back of the beach are a number of coloured beach huts beyond which is a large grassy area.

    Littlestone beach makes a good / quieter alternative to neighbouring beach at Dymchurch which is virtually guaranteed to be busy during the summer.

    There are a few facilities in the village across the road.

    Dogs friendly beach?

    Dogs are banned on part of the beach each year from 1 May to 30 September. The banned area is from Madeira Road southwards to Clark Road.
